Career, on the other hand, according to Webster’s Encyclopedic unabridged Dictionary of the English Language defines career as “ Progress or general course of action of a person through life or some phase of life, as in some profession or undertaking, some moral or intellectual actions”, or an occupation or profession especially one requiring special or a profession, occupation, etc,”</p><p>&n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; A secretary, according to the Advanced learners’ Dictionary of current English is defined secretary as “ an employee in an office who deals with correspondence keeps records and arrangements and appointments for a particular member of the staff”. The American secretarial Association defined a secretary as the most acceptable way as “am Assistant to an Executive, possessing mastery of office skills and ability to assume responsibility without directs or much supervision, who displays initiative, exercise, judgment and makes decisions within the scope of his authority”. With the above definitions in minds one can easily see that the need for a secretary in any organization or companies, be it secondary or tertiary cannot be over emphasized.</p><p>&n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; &nbsp; A secretary is a major communication link between the executive and his associates the office staff and the public. As a result of his important linking position, a secretary can play vital roles in helping to create and maintain the smooth running of business organizations. Thus a secretary is being seen as a bedrock and image maker of any business organizations. For a secretary to perform his or her function efficiently and effectively, he or she must have undergone some educational training and obtain the basic office knowledge and skills.
